National Institute on Drug Abuse

The The National Institute for Drug Abuse is a key foundation of information concerning substances. This mission is to advance research about drug abuse and addiction, as well as produce effective therapies. The NIDA performs extensive research studies and funds collaborative efforts among scientists, clinicians, and policymakers. Via its activities, the NIDA strives to reduce the devastating effects of drug abuse on individuals, families, and communities.
